Cala Health is a bioelectronic medicine company revolutionizing treatment for chronic diseases through wearable neuromodulation therapies. Our flagship product, the Cala Trio therapy, is a non-invasive prescription treatment for essential tremor, and we're actively expanding into therapies for Parkinson's disease and other neurological conditions.
